Epoxy floor coating in Homeier, Michigan

Property owners in Homeier, Michigan usually call after looking at a bare concrete slab that is dusting, staining, or simply old. Epoxy floor coating is a multi-coat resin system applied directly over a prepared slab. The chemistry bonds at a molecular level with the concrete and cures into a rigid, chemical-resistant surface several times harder than the slab beneath.

Contractor applying epoxy coating

Most modern systems are 80 to 100 mil thick once cured. The visual hallmark is a glossy mirror finish, often with decorative flake or metallic. Beyond the look, the slab is now sealed: motor oil, brake fluid, road salt and acid spills wipe off instead of soaking in.

Installation process in Homeier, Michigan

Metallic flake epoxy detail
  1. Phone quote.Square footage, slab condition, finish preference. Most quotes are firm after one call and a couple of photos.
  2. Surface prep.Diamond grinding or shot blasting opens the pores. Cracks routed and filled. This is where most failed coatings fail, installers in Homeier and the surrounding area do not skip it.
  3. Coats applied.Primer, basecoat, flake or metallic broadcast, then a UV-stable topcoat. Professional-grade two-part resins.
  4. Cure and handover.Foot-traffic in 24 hours, vehicles in 72. Before-and-after photos and warranty paperwork delivered with the keys.

How much does epoxy flooring cost in Homeier, Michigan?

Residential garages typically run $4 to $10 per square foot installed, depending on finish complexity and prep needed. A two-car garage usually lands between $1,800 and $4,500. The phone quote is firm before any deposit is taken.

How long does the coating last?

A properly prepped professional-grade install lasts 15 to 25 years in residential garage use. heavy-traffic floors are warrantied for 10 years. The 5-year written warranty covers adhesion and chip-out from the slab.
